Senior Python Engineer - Functional Testing Project via Mindrift

March 4, 2026
Open
Open
Location
Vietnam
Occupation
Part-time
Experience level
Senior
Apply
Job Summary

Mindrift offers a fully remote, project-based collaboration for experienced developers seeking to contribute to innovative AI projects for leading tech companies. As a contractor, you will design black-box tests for diverse codebases, manage Dockerized environments, monitor code coverage, and leverage LLMs like Roo Code or Claude Code to automate and accelerate functional testing. Compensation is task-based and can reach up to $40/hour, with flexible participation of 20–30 hours per week and support from a global community.

Candidates must have 5+ years' experience in software engineering (primarily with Python), expert proficiency in pytest, Docker, and Linux, strong skills in Bash scripting, and the ability to read multiple code languages with LLM support. Familiarity with tools like uv, Pillow, Git, Dagger, Codespaces, and coverage tools (coverage.py, gcov, kcov) is required. A B2 or higher English level and experience with agent evaluation platforms are also essential.

Please submit your CV in English, indicating your English proficiency. Rates may vary depending on skills, expertise, and project phase. This flexible arrangement is ideal for specialists seeking impactful, high-autonomy freelance work on cutting-edge AI initiatives.

Highlight
Highlight

Please submit your CV in English and indicate your level of English proficiency.

Mindrift connects specialists with project-based AI opportunities for leading tech companies, focused on testing, evaluating, and improving AI systems. Participation is project-based, not permanent employment.

About the Role

This project is suited for a Senior Python developer with deep functional testing experience, strong Linux and Docker skills, the ability to read code across multiple languages with the support of LLMs (e.g., C, Rust, Go) and translate requirements for migration tasks, and confidence using tools like Roo Code or Claude Code to accelerate iterative development.

Key Responsibilities

  • Create functional black box tests for large codebases in various source languages
  • Create and manage Docker environments to ensure 100% reproducible builds and test execution across different platforms
  • Monitor code coverage and configure automated scoring criteria to meet industry benchmark-level standards
  • Leverage LLMs (Roo Code, Claude) to accelerate development cycles, automate repetitive tasks, and improve overall code quality
  • 5+ years of experience as a Software Engineer (primarily Python)
  • Deep experience with pytest (fixtures, session-scoped, timeouts) and designing black-box functional tests for CLI tools
  • Expert-level Docker skills (reproducible Dockerfiles, user contexts, secure workspaces)
  • Strong Linux & Bash scripting skills and comfort debugging inside containers
  • Proficiency with modern Python tooling (uv, pyproject.toml, packaging)
  • Ability to read and understand with LLM many coding languages (for example C, C++, Rust, or Go) 
  • Experience using LLMs (Claude Code, Roo Code, Cursor) to accelerate iterative development and test-case generation
  • English language - B2 or higher

Requirements +

  • Prior experience with agent evaluation platforms and MCP CLI

Tools and Technologies: Python (pytest, uv, Pillow), Docker, Bash, Git Submodules, C/C++/Rust/Go (reading), Dagger, GitHub Codespaces, LLMs (Claude Code, Roo Code, Cursor), coverage.py, gcov, kcov.

What we can offer

  • Freelance project-based collaboration via the Mindrift platform (powered by Toloka AI)
  • Fully remote and flexible participation — choose when and how much to contribute (20-30 hours per week)
  • Task-based compensation, equivalent to up to $40/hour* depending on performance and volume
  • Opportunity to contribute to innovative AI projects for leading tech companies
  • Supportive global community

*Note: Rates vary based on expertise, skills assessment, location, project needs, and other factors. Higher rates may be offered to highly specialized experts. Lower rates may apply during onboarding or non-core project phases. Payment details are shared per project.

Apply now
Thank you!
Oops! Something went wrong while submitting the form.
Please let us know if this job is expired. Your support helps us maintain an accurate job board!
Similar Jobs
image.png
Remote Audit Lead
Jobgether
Vietnam
Full-time
Senior
file.jpeg
Principal Full Stack Developer with React
Teramind
Vietnam
Full-time
Senior
image.png
Senior QA Tester I, Short-Term
Demiurge Studios
Anywhere
Full-time
Senior
file.jpeg
QA Engineer (Remote)
Metasource
No items found.
Full-time
Mid-level
image.png
Senior Game Designer
Seedify
Anywhere
Full-time
Senior
image.png
Mindrift
Welcome to Mindrift — a space where innovation meets opportunity. We're a pioneering platform dedicated to advancing the field of artificial intelligence through collaborative online projects. Our focus lies in creating data for generative AI, offering a unique chance for freelancers to contribute to AI development from anywhere, at any time. At Mindrift, we believe in the power of collective intelligence to shape the future of AI. Our platform allows users to dive into a variety of tasks — ranging from creating training prompts for AI models to refining AI responses for greater relevance. Let's build the future of AI together, one task at a time.
HQ Location
Company size
1,001-5,000
Founded in
Industry
Information Technology & Services
Website